簡體   English   中英

python web.py中沒有名為auth錯誤的模塊

[英]No module named auth error in python web.py

我正在使用Python web.py框架設計一個小型Web應用程序。

如本教程中所述,使用授權時,我在Python解釋器中嘗試了以下操作:

In [10]: import web

In [11]: from web.contrib.auth import DBAuth
---------------------------------------------------------------------------
ImportError                               Traceback (most recent call last)

/home/local/user/python_webcode/<ipython console> in <module>()

ImportError: No module named auth

但我收到上述錯誤。 誰能讓我知道如何解決此錯誤並解釋為什么會發生?

好像您沒有安裝auth模塊。 我假設您正在嘗試使用auth模塊, 網址http://jpscaletti.com/webpy_auth/

您尚未說明是在下載tarball之后是通過easy_install還是通過運行setup.py來安裝web.py。 無論哪種情況,我都建議您:

  1. 找到web.py安裝文件夾
  2. 從上面的鏈接下載auth模塊,然后將內容提取到web.py安裝文件夾的contrib /文件夾中

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M